Job DetailsJob Location: 31 6th Street Malone - Malone, NY 12953Position Type: Full TimeSalary Range: $17.00 - $22.00 HourlySummary/Objective: The Medical Records Specialist is responsible for the accurate, timely, and confidential management of patient health records at a behavioral health facility operating under OMH and OASAS regulations.  A key focus of this role is handling medical records requests from external agencies and stakeholders while maintaining professional and cooperative relationships with all requestors and community partners. Essential Functions (Job Duties): Records Request Management Receive, evaluate, and process medical records requests in compliance with HIPAA and New York State confidentiality laws. Verify proper authorizations are in place before releasing any information. Track and log all requests and disclosures using internal recordkeeping. Ensure sensitive documents are redacted appropriately based upon request type. Coordinate the release of records from authorized parties (not limited to): Department of Social Services Probation and Parole Officers Social Security Administration Legal representatives (attorneys, courts, subpoenas) Insurance Companies Other health care entities Self-Requests Adhere strictly to confidentiality policies, HIPAA, 42 CFR Part 2, and OMH/OASAS Regulations.  Participate in annual privacy and security training and support clinic-wide compliance initiatives. QualificationsRequired Education and Experience: High school Diploma or equivalent.  Coursework or certification in Health Information Management preferred Minimum 1 year Experience handling medical records in a behavioral health, medical health, hospital, or social service setting. Additional Requirements: N/A Position Type/Expected Hours of Work Type: Full Time   Hours of Work: 40 Work Week Schedule: Monday - Friday Hours of Work: 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m. Hours and schedules may vary depending on Company need and workload.
